Synopsis

Mother-in-law's Introduction (original title: 장모학개론) is a 2018 South Korean comedy-drama that revolves around the intricate and often humorous dynamics between a son-in-law and his mother-in-law. The film delves into family relationships, cultural expectations, and the generational gap that can lead to both conflict and affection. Through lighthearted storytelling and relatable characters, it portrays the adjustments and misunderstandings that happen when a new member joins a close-knit family. Jin Joo's performance adds depth and warmth to the interactions, making the narrative both entertaining and emotionally resonant, while emphasizing the universal themes of acceptance, respect, and familial love.
